WebMost “symbolic” modules in SymPy take at least some advantage of numerical computing. SymPy uses the mpmath library for this purpose. Let’s start from something simple and find numerical approximation to π . Normally SymPy represents π as a symbolic entity: >>> pi π >>> type(_) . WebSympy package has Function class, which is defined in sympy.core.function module. It is a base class for all applied mathematical functions, as also a constructor for undefined function classes. Following categories of functions are inherited from Function class −. Functions for complex number. Trigonometric functions. WebJul 24, 2024 · numpy.arccos ¶. numpy.arccos. ¶. Trigonometric inverse cosine, element-wise. The inverse of cos so that, if y = cos (x), then x = arccos (y). x -coordinate on the unit circle. For real arguments, the domain is [-1, 1]. A location into which the result is stored. If provided, it must have a shape that the inputs broadcast to. WebMechanical Engineering.
